Power Supply Design Controls Emerson utilizes the following design methodologies and techniques to ensure that our power supplies meet the rigorous quality & reliability requirements of the communications, industrial, computing, data storage and healthcare markets. Reliability Models and Predictions * A prediction of design reliability in terms of Mean Time Between Failures (MTBF) using Telecordia, Bellcore or MIL-HDBK-217F Emerson Computer-Aided Engineering Tools * Not intended as a measure of expected field performance, but for design trade-off analysis and review of part stress derating performance Failure Modes and Effect Analysis * An analytical technique to identify and review failure modes, their causes, mechanisms and effects * Provides a formal risk assessment to reduce field failures at the customer site Thermal Simulation Circuit Simulation EMI Field Simulation Detailed Mechanical Design PCB Layout and Tracking Structural Simulation Component Selection * Database warehouse of all component information * Design engineers can only select components rigorously approved from suppliers that have undergone strict qualification and auditing process Derating Analysis * Intended to reduce the failure rate of components Design for Manufacturability * Design rules regarding manufacturability Simulation Analysis - Computer-Aided Engineering Tools * Thermal Simulation * Circuit Simulation * EMI Field Simulation * Detailed Mechanical Design * PCB Layout and Tracking * Structural Simulation For complete product specifications, technical reference notes and available product options, go to www.Emerson.com/EmbeddedPower. 7 MyPower Community Portal Discover. For redundant operation use of external diode module is preferred; ADN40 uses active paralleling Power back immunity > 35 V Overvoltage protection > 30.5 Vdc but < 33 Vdc, auto recovery Power Voltage Current Size L x W x H (mm) Model Number 120 W 320-540 Vac 450-760 Vdc 5 A @ 24 Vdc 4.85" x 1.97" x 4.37" (123 x 50 x 111) ADN5-24-3PM-C 240 W 320-540 Vac 450-760 Vdc 10 A @ 24 Vdc 4.85" x 2.36" x 4.37" (123 x 60 x 111) ADN10-24-3PM-C 480 W 320-540 Vac 450-760 Vdc 20 A @ 24 Vdc 4.68" x 3.34" x 4.85" (119 x 85 x 123) ADN20-24-3PM-C 960 W 320-540 Vac 40 A @ 24 Vdc 4.85" x 7.09" x 4.85" (123 x 180 x 123) ADN40-24-3PM-C For complete product specifications, technical reference notes and available product options, go to www.Emerson.com/EmbeddedPower. 51 DC-DC Converters Emerson Network Power is widely acknowledged as an industry leader in distributed power applications and produces an exceptionally wide range of DC-DC conversion products. DC-DC Converters Distributed Power Architecture Emerson Network Power understands the needs and nuances of developing power systems using Distributed Power Architecture. We know it is your job to create the most efficient, cost-effective, quality system, and deliver it in a timely fashion. From full-system power to board-level components, high-power isolated front ends to a full line of isolated and non-isolated DC-DC modules, Emerson Network Power is the source for today's power systems.
